Rodin materials come from the collection of Rene Cheruy, onetime secretary of Rodin and later teacher of French at the Loomis school in Windsor, Commecticut. The materials were donated to Princeton by several of Cheruy's former students.
Source acquisition
Gift of a group that included Jewett T. Flagg, James Parton, and William H. Scheide, students of Rene Cheruy.
